It promoted westward expansion, encouraged commerce … The Cumberland River is a major waterway of the Southern United States. The 688-mile-long (1,107 km) river drains almost 18,000 square miles (47,000 km ) of southern Kentucky and north-central Tennessee. The river flows generally west from a source in the Appalachian Mountains to its confluence … See more Its headwaters are three separate forks that begin in Kentucky and converge in Baxter, KY, located in Harlan County.
